Qt <br /> STANDARD GLOSSARY OF DATA QUALIFIERS AND ABBREVIATIONS <br /> Inorganic DataQualifiers <br /> U Analyte was not detected at or above the reporting limit <br /> X Result obtained indirectly through calculation based on results from other analyses <br />' * Recovery and/or relative percent difference (RPD) are outside of advisory limits <br /> Organic Data Quabriers <br /> B Compound was found in the blank and the sample <br /> D Surrogate or matrix spike recoveries were not obtained because the extract was diluted for analysis <br /> E Concentration exceeds the instrument calibration range and was subsequently diluted <br />' 1 Appears on the "results spreadsheet" to indicate an interference <br /> J Result is an estimated value below the reporting limit or a tenatively identified compound (TIC) <br /> T Compound was found in the TCLP extraction blank and the sample <br />' U Compound was not detected at or above the reporting limit <br /> * Recovery and/or relative percent difference (RPD) are outside of advisory limits <br />' Abbreviations <br /> BS Blank Spike spike analysis was conducted on reagent grade water or a matrix free from the analyte(s) <br /> of interest <br />' BSD Blank Spike Duplicate <br /> BRL Below Reporting Limit <br /> CD Calculation Factor used by the laboratory's Information Management System (LIMS) <br /> DF Dilution Factor <br /> DL Appears in the sample ID to indicate a secondary dilution was performed <br /> LCS or (LC) denotes Laboratory Control Standard <br /> MB Method Blank or (PB) preparation blank <br /> MS Matrix Spike <br />' MSD Matrix Spike Duplicate <br /> NA Not Applicable <br /> NC Not Calculated <br />' NR Not Required <br /> NS Not Spiked <br /> RE Appears in the sample 1D to indicate a Re-analysis <br /> REP Replicate analysis <br /> REPREP Sample was reprepared and then reanalyzed <br /> RFW# Equivalent to the laboratory sample identification (LAB ID) <br />' RPD Relative Percent Difference of duplicate analyses <br /> RRF Relative Response Factor <br /> RT Retention Time <br />' RTW Retention Time Window <br /> NOTES <br /> • One or a combination of these data qualifiers and abbreviations may appear in the analytical report. <br /> • Sod, sediment and sludge results are reported on a dry weight basis except when analyzed for landfill disposal or incineration <br /> parameters All other results on a solid matin are reported on an "as received" basis unless noted differently <br /> • Reporting limits are adjusted for preparation sample size,sample dilutions and sample moisture content if analyzed on a dry weight <br /> basis <br />' Revised 02/16/93 <br />
